Contract Agreements in Ontario
Ontario's employment landscape is governed Charter Oak employment lawyer by a comprehensive framework of laws and regulations. When entering into an work arrangement, it's crucial to understand the legal obligations and rights that apply. While oral agreements can exist, a written contract provides greater understanding and protection for both parties.
Employment legislation in Ontario dictates certain mandatory elements that must be included in written contracts. These typically include the parties involved, the nature of the job, the salary structure, and the length of the agreement.
Moreover, Ontario's employment standards legislation outlines minimum standards regarding things like time spent at work, vacation time, health benefits, and termination procedures.
